How did staffing strategies change amid COVID-19 and post pandemic? A qualitative study
Lianne Jeffs1,2, Jacqueline Limoges3, Tracey Das Gupta4
1Science of Care Institute, Sinai Health, Toronto, Ontario, Canada lianne.jeffs@sinaihealth.ca.
Objectives And Design:
A qualitative study was undertaken to explore the nature of staffing strategies from the perspectives of nursing, medicine and health disciplines employed in a hospital setting.
Setting:
Interviews were conducted in six hospitals in Canada between November 2022 and September 2023.
Results:
118 healthcare professionals and leaders who experienced changes in staffing strategies participated in this study. Three themes emerged to describe new or adaptive staffing strategies: (1) valuing new roles and teams; (2) being redeployed; and (3) enhancing coverage.
Conclusions:
Our study elucidates the staffing strategies that were employed during the COVID-19 pandemic that included creating new and adapting existing roles and teams; redeploying healthcare professionals; and enhancing coverage. Study findings can be used to guide leaders to use a proactive systematic approach to staffing models that includes adaptable and flexible staffing models within local contexts.
